Clean up and secure your PC, part 2: Remove programs


Remove your old programs that you no longer use, to make your computer more secure and to regain storage space.
In Windows, you will find a tool to uninstall programs from Control Panel. It's called the Add or Remove Programs. With this you can easily uninstall the tools and programs that you no longer use.
The problem with the Add or Remove Programs, it is not clean especially effective. Often left files behind, and almost always there is still a lot of keys and information in Windows registry. Therefore, there are other much more effective software.
What I recommend is Revo Uninstaller. This program is absolutely free and very easy to use. It includes several clever features, but as normal user, you can run it just like the standard Windows tools. Right-click on a program you want and select Uninstall.
In the window that opens, you will have to choose between different modes of uninstalls. The top simplest just run the program's own uninstall tool. It provides no effective removal, so I suggest you run Safe Mode or moderate position. The day will Revo Uninstaller also cleaning the registry, and select the most effective procedure is applied even hard disk is scanned for the left-behind junk files you can delete.
